Six taken to hospital after fire at Singapore's People’s Park Complex


In videos circulated on social media platforms X and Xiaohongshu, people can be seen gathering outside the building in the dark as firefighters arrived - XIAOHONGSHU

SINGAPORE: Six people were taken to hospital following a fire at People’s Park Complex in Chinatown early on Monday (April 21).

The Singapore Civil Defence Force (SCDF) said it was alerted to a fire there at about 4.35am.

The fire involved cleaning supplies and equipment in a storage area on Level 6 of the residential and commercial building, said the SCDF, adding that the fire was extinguished using a water jet.

Six people were taken to Singapore General Hospital for smoke inhalation.

The cause of the fire is under investigation.

In videos circulated on social media platforms X and Xiaohongshu, people can be seen gathering outside the building in the dark as firefighters arrived.

One Xiaohongshu user said she was woken up after 4am to leave her residence on the top floor of the building. - The Straits Times/ANN
